Pete K is a high-energy with strong drive artist.
Sits right in the typical Progressive House pocket.
Across 29 analysed tracks, Pete K averages 57% groove — straighter than 82% of individual Progressive House tracks — and 71% energy, harder than 67%.
Measured against 20,247 Progressive House tracks on 11 August 2026.

Pete K's tracks in our catalog range from 119 to 128 BPM, with a median of 125 BPM. Across 29 tracks, the most common range falls in the 125–130 BPM bucket.
Pete K's tracks are mostly in minor keys (52% minor across 29 tracks). The most common single key is 8A (A Minor) with 4 tracks.
